Many homeowners regularly clean their washing machines using advice found online. While maintenance is certainly necessary, not all popular cleaning methods are safe for the appliance – some could actually cause damage.

One particularly widespread tip, frequently shared on social media and household management websites, can actually damage important parts of a washing machine. Experts warn that using the wrong cleaning product or applying a cleaning method too frequently can wear out seals, damage the drum, and affect the machine's long-term performance.

For proper washing machine maintenance, manufacturers recommend using approved cleaning products and following the user manual. You should also regularly clean the washing machine's filter and leave the door open after washing to prevent moisture buildup and mould growth.

According to experts, the best way to maintain a washing machine is to use cleaning products specifically designed for this purpose and avoid so-called hacks based on household methods, whose effectiveness and safety have not been verified. Before trying a new cleaning method, make sure it is suitable for your specific washing machine model.
